If you don't have your own deposit fundsIt's possible to get a present from a qualified donorSuch as a family member or domestic partnerThis choice is offered on various kinds of loans, however rules varyWhile mortgage underwriting requirements vary, many home loan loan providers will allow you to utilize present cash for a deposit if you're buying an owner-occupied property, one you plan to inhabit as your primary residence.

Additionally, gifts can be used in combination with all types of mortgage, including standard (Fannie Mae and Freddie Mac), FHA loans, and jumbo loans. Both USDA loans and VA loans already allow 100% funding, however gifts might still be provided to cover closing expenses, or to cover any shortage in property evaluation.
And it can even be utilized for possession reserves, which when needed, ask that you set aside X variety of months of PITI home loan payments to show your ability to repay the loan. One important caveat to gift cash is that it must originate from an appropriate donor, not just any person prepared to give you cash.
In fact, it can even come from your own kid, assuming they're rolling in dough for some factor. When it comes to government financing such as USDA loans, VA loans, and FHA loans, the customer's company is likewise an appropriate source. As is a labor union, a charitable organization, a federal government company that provides homeownership help, and even a close good friend with a "clearly specified and recorded interest in the debtor." On The Other Hand, Fannie Mae and Freddie Mac don't enable gifts from pals and companies, but customers may use contributed gift or grant funds from churches, towns, and nonprofit companies (excluding credit unions).
However, despite loan type your donor can't be an interested celebration to the transaction, someone who stands to benefit by offering you the gift cash. This includes the home seller, property agents, house contractors, realty developers, and so on. Any inducement to purchase is restricted. Presuming you have an appropriate donor and an acceptable residential or commercial property type, and require some support in the way of closing funds, you'll need to obtain a "home mortgage present letter" in addition to any other loan conditions that need to be satisfied.
There are lots of sample gift letter design templates online, generally offered by mortgage loan providers as a courtesy. You're also complimentary to ask your loan officer or mortgage broker for assistance, and they'll probably have a type easily offered. The dollar amount of the giftThe date the funds were transferredThe donor's contact informationThe donor's relationship to the borrowerA statement from the donor that no payment of the present is necessaryIt's lovely straightforward.
